We took Logan out to one of our permissions today to see how he would get on. OH took his gun and I left mine behind to concentrate on Logan.

We had a mooch round the fields, but nothing was showing so went up to the woods. Logan was tracking a scent within minutes of us getting into the woods and next minute a pheasant flew across us. Sadly OH missed it, so we carried on.

Logan was doing a great job looking round all the woods circling us and pointing at the odd rabbit hole, but nothing was showing.

It was interesting seeing the much gentler style of setting up that a Setter does compared to the much more manic work of Leo the Springer. Eventually we went across the fields and OH spotted some pigeons and downed one. Unfortunatley it landed on the ice on one of the ponds, so we didn't send Logan to fetch it. OH managed to retrieve it with a branch and then let Logan fetch it for me which he did enthusiasticly. I dropped it in the grass a couple of times on the walk back and Logan went tearing back to find and fetch it for me each time. Very pleased with how he is progressing so far. :)
